Mateo v. United Airlines, Inc
Mateo v. United Airlines, Inc is a federal labor lawsuit filed on 07/07/2015 in the District Court, S.D. New York. The case was terminated on 06/12/2017.

About Labor Lawsuits
Labor lawsuits involve the employment relationship — unpaid wages and overtime under the Fair Labor Standards Act, union and collective-bargaining disputes, employee benefits under ERISA, and family and medical leave claims.
